Rs50 billion refunds: FBR asked to release exporters’ rebates

byCustoms Today Report
19/01/2015
in Business
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

KARACHI: Pakistan Apparel Forum Chairman Muhammad Javed Bilwani has urged the government to direct FBR for releasing refunds of exporters.

He said almost Rs50 billion of exporters are stuck up in the government sales tax refund claims, customs rebate claims and DLTL claims causing great suffering to already beleaguered and hampered exporters.

Bilwani said that it has been the practice of FBR to put 25 percent amount of sales tax refund claims of the exporters deferred and they are so used to such wrong practice that even the amount of sales tax paid on utility bills are being deferred which is not at all understood and really surprising.

He said that in the last two decades, there was never such hardship caused to the Value Added Textile Exporters, adding that he was surprised at the strange attitude and cold shouldering of FBR because the higher ups do not even want to meet the major and important stakeholders to listen to their genuine problems, who are the highest taxpayers.
